The trading site Genesis Markets has been closed following raids by Europol and police in 17 countries. 119 people have been arrested, eight of whom are in Sweden.

Among other things, they are suspected of having bought stolen login details with the aim of being able to commit fraud or other types of data breaches.

As far as Sweden is concerned, there was information from around 16,000 hacked computers containing over 850,000 login details.

Over 1.5 million hacked computers were for sale at the time of the crackdown.
